Two of Three Lt. Gov. Candidates Meet in Paducah

The Chamber brought a panel of local journalists to question Democrat candidate Sannie Overly and Republican candidate Jeanette Hampton. Independent candidate Heather Curtis didn't meet whatever criteria was set for participation and was not invited.

Reporters Jennifer Horbelt of WPSD Channel 6, Mallory Paluska, of the Paducah Sun, Chad Lampe of WKMS radio, Matt McClain of WKYQ & WKYX took turns asking Overly and Hampton questions... Neither candidate stumbled dramatically.

Hampton said she is voting for Rand Paul for President. Overly reminded listeners of her experience with local issues.

Batts seeking Whitfield congressional seat

With an enthusiasm usually reserved for the hometown team going off to a state championship, a crowd of well wishers gathered on the Hickman County Courthouse lawn came to cheer a hometown boy on in his entry into a competition as bruising as a state football championship game.

On Thursday October 1, 2015, less than one year after becoming the first Republican elected to countywide office, Hickman County Attorney Jason Batts announced to over 170 supporters that he is running for Congress. Batts' seemingly quixotic quest is the product of a lifetime moving through the Republican political farm club...
